Woman jumps into Sabarmati with daughter, SVP Hospital declares them brought dead

A 31-year-old woman and her 7-year-old daughter died on Thursday evening after reportedly jumping into the Sabarmati River near Chandranagar. The Sabarmati Riverfront West Police have registered a case and initiated further investigation.
The deceased have been identified as Bhumi Dhaval Patel (31) and her daughter Dhviti (7), residents of Vejalpur.
Officials said that SVP Hospital informed the police station officer at Riverfront West that around 7 pm on November 7, two patients, a woman and a child, had been brought in by 108 emergency services after their bodies were fished out by fire brigade personnel from the river near Chandranagar.
Doctors at the hospital had examined the two and declared Bhumiben dead at 5.47 pm, while her daughter was declared dead at 5.45 pm. During preliminary inquiry, police established the identity of the deceased and contacted their families. Investigators recorded statements of Bhumiben’s parents, who informed officers that she had married Dhaval Pareshbhai Patel in 2015 and the couple had one daughter, Dhviti.
Police said that, based on the statements and evidence gathered so far, Bhumiben is believed to have jumped into the Sabarmati river before 4.45 pm on December 7, allegedly with the intention of ending her own life and that of her daughter.
On Wednesday, the Riverfront West Police Station registered a case on December 10 under section of the BNS, and a further complaint has been filed invoking section of BNS, treating the mother as the accused in the act leading to the child’s death.
Police officials stated that both deaths occurred “for personal reasons”, based on information available at this stage of the investigation. Further investigation is being carried out to ascertain the circumstances that led to the incident, officers said.
